Chamonix and Zermatt might have the most famous 4000ers but the Saas valley has the best selection of easy ones! The whole valley is lined on both sides with beautiful glaciated mountains that are ideal for the beginner or intermediate alpine climber to gain mileage on.
For more experienced climbers these peaks are still worth visiting for the views alone - the vistas from the summits listed here are amongst the finest in the Alps and will provide you with plenty of inspiration and a big ticklist regardless of what grade you climb!
